haloed
/ˈheɪloʊd/
adjective
- Surrounded by a circle of light; having a halo.
- The haloed moon cast a soft glow over the snowy field.
- The haloed figure in the stained glass window seemed to glow with its own light.
- In the painting, the haloed saint stood at the center of the scene.
- Figuratively, appearing holy, perfect, or idealized.
- In her childhood memories, her grandmother was a haloed figure of kindness.
- The media often presents a haloed version of the celebrity's life.
- He looked at the haloed image of his first love with nostalgic fondness.
